Perfect for fans of Jerry Craft and Raina Telgemeier, this contemporary middle grade introduces a young boy navigating life with his dad, one car ride at a time.Lonnie is going through big changes in his life-with his parents newly divorced, he's trying to figure out his new normal. He likes living with his mom and sister, but misses spending time with his father-and the short drives to and from school just aren't enough.His dad is determined to make every moment count, relying on the car rides to talk about all of the big things that are hard to talk about elsewhere-divorce, sexuality, racism, and more. As Lonnie gets used to this new dynamic and hard conversations, will he be better able to connect to his dad? Or will this new family structure force them even further apart?About the AuthorLawrence Lindell is a cartoonist, zinester, musician, and educator from California. Lindell has been involved with DIY publishing for close to a decade and runs Laneha House with his partner in the Bay Area. Lindell founded The BAYlies in 2018 and Noise Met Sound in 2013. Lindells work focuses on mental health, blackness, and queerness.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Mia Karts","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":51974398607648,"sku":"NEW0593479793","price":16.36,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"url":"https:\/\/miakarts.com\/products\/buckle-up-a-graphic-novel-0593479793","provider":"Miakarts Books","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
